Every once in awhile when BF and I are too lazy to cook an elaborate meal or if we’re low on time, we’ll whip up a frozen pizza made to our liking. As you can probably imagine, BF and I don’t really see eye-to-eye when it comes to pizza toppings. I like cheese, cheese, and more cheese; pepperoni, pepperoni, and more pepperoni. Mushrooms and tomatoes are OK, too. I’m perfectly fine with just tons and tons of cheese and pepperoni. On the other hand, BF likes a veggie pizza with pepperoni added to it.

As you can see, there’s really no compromising between our pizza topping choices. So we invented our own compromise. We buy two pizzas: one pepperoni, one the works; and we cut them in half.  We stick one of my halves with one of BF’s and freeze the other two halves.

Then we add more cheese and pepperoni on my half and more pepperoni and a bit more cheese on BF’s half.

If we are really going all out, we’ll add mushrooms and tomatoes on the whole thing and black olives on BF’s half. But we don’t do that very often. We cook the frozen pizza on my Presto Pizza Pizzaz.

In twenty minutes, we have a perfectly cooked pizza. Dressing up frozen pizza with more cheese and ingredients is  much better than your standard frozen pizza.
